The Prairie City-Monroe Mustangs scored the most points they've had all season to find success on Tuesday. They enjoyed a cozy 67-51 win over Perry. The win was familiar territory for Prairie City-Monroe who now have three in a row.
Perry's loss shouldn't obscure the performances of Drake Levan, who scored 18 points along with nine rebounds, and Geren Kenney who scored 11 points along with three steals. That's the first time this season that Levan pulled down eight or more rebounds. The team also got some help courtesy of Zander Mahler, who scored seven points along with five rebounds.
Even though they lost, Perry were smashing the offensive glass and finished the game with 11 offensive rebounds. That's the most offensive rebounds they've managed all season.
Prairie City-Monroe now has a winning record of 4-3. As for Perry, they are on a five-game losing streak that has dropped them down to 1-5.
